OpenAI's Identity Crisis, Datacenter Wars, Market Up on Iran News, Mamdani's First Tax, Swalwell Out
Mamdani, Swalwell, Travis Kalanick, Jason, Friedberg, David Sacks, Chamath Palihapitiya
Speakers analyze the economic risks of New York City's proposed 3.9% luxury pied-à-terre tax and the intensifying rivalry between OpenAI and Anthropic as the latter surges to a $30B run rate. The discussion further details how populist backlash and regulatory hurdles are threatening data center expansion, forcing AI firms to pursue independent energy solutions like nuclear and solar power to overcome grid constraints. Finally, the hosts critique market overvaluation amidst geopolitical tensions, debating the scalability of AI enterprise revenue while noting urgent calls for major private companies like SpaceX to pursue initial public offerings.

Does OpenAI Need a Bailout? Mamdani Wins, Socialism Rising, Filibuster Nuclear Option

OpenAI announced a revised $20 billion revenue run rate and $1.4 trillion in infrastructure commitments, prompting partner stock declines and clarifications that federal bailouts are not being pursued. While market sentiment remains cautious due to spending uncertainty, panelists predict a shift back to risk-on investment strategies by February alongside a federal regulatory push to preempt state-level restrictions. The discussion further highlighted geopolitical AI competition, a growing youth unemployment debate attributed to structural economic issues rather than AI automation, and the upcoming expansion of Foundry University to new international markets.
